Output 3812cac66788c43b263830183542de9f272fe7c345b5e8abbfb2d71f61166352:0

value
26000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b6cfa0f40cb347087d16fbbcbc9e700e6e9c769e OP_EQUAL
address
3JMddkf9jczBNGisx1U8W1PdDBp2MWi7zJ
transaction
3812cac66788c43b263830183542de9f272fe7c345b5e8abbfb2d71f61166352
spent
true